Checklist Migrazione WordPress: Migrare Senza Downtime e Cambiare Hosting in Sicurezza

Checklist Migrazione WordPress: Migrare Senza Downtime e Cambiare Hosting in Sicurezza

Checklist Migrazione WordPress: Come Spostare un Sito Senza Downtime

In un panorama digitale in continua evoluzione come quello attuale, la capacità di migrare un sito WordPress senza downtime sta diventando sempre più rilevante per aziende di ogni dimensione. Immagina un sito web che rappresenta il cuore delle operazioni online, una fonte costante di traffico e conversioni. Ora, pensa ai rischi associati a una migrazione con tempi di inattività: perdita di utenti, di dati e potenziale impatto negativo sulla SEO. Ecco perché sapere come migrare WordPress senza downtime è una competenza fondamentale per webmaster e proprietari di siti. In questo articolo, esploreremo dettagliatamente come realizzare una migrazione di successo, garantendo che il tuo sito continui a funzionare senza problemi. Ti guideremo attraverso una checklist esaustiva e ti forniremo consigli pratici, basati su esperienze e fonti affidabili, in modo da evitare errori comuni e massimizzare l'efficienza del processo. Preparati per un'immersione nelle migliori pratiche del 2023, con uno sguardo sui trend futuri: sarai in grado di eseguire migrazioni impeccabili, mantenendo intatti sia il traffico che la visibilità. Pronto a scoprire come fare? Continua a leggere!

Perché Migrare WordPress Senza Downtime È Cruciale

Migrare un sito WordPress senza downtime non è solo una questione tecnica; è una necessità strategica per proteggere il tuo investimento online. Quando un sito è offline, perdi più di semplici visite: potenziali clienti si spostano verso concorrenti, i tassi di conversione calano e il tuo posizionamento nei motori di ricerca rischia di subire conseguenze negative. Ottimizzare la migrazione senza downtime significa anche preservare l’esperienza utente e garanziare che il tuo brand mantenga la sua affidabilità e reputazione. È fondamentale considerare che Google stesso valuta la disponibilità del sito web come un fattore di ranking, quindi, interruzioni possono influenzare il tuo posizionamento SEO. In un’era in cui l’esperienza utente e la SEO sono colonne portanti del successo digitale, imparare a migrare WordPress senza downtime si traduce in un vantaggio competitivo notevole e un modo per mantenere alta la qualità del tuo servizio.

Preparazione alla Migrazione: Passi Iniziali Fondamentali

Il primo passo per una migrazione WordPress senza downtime inizia con una solida preparazione. Prima di tutto, esegui un backup completo del sito, assicurandoti di avere copie di sicurezza dei file e del database. Aggiorna tutti i plugin, i temi e WordPress stesso all’ultima versione per ridurre il rischio di incompatibilità. Secondo la guida tecnica di SupportHost, è importante organizzare il nuovo ambiente di hosting creando un nuovo account, installando WordPress e preparando un database vuoto. Queste operazioni preliminari ti consentiranno di agire rapidamente durante il trasferimento. Inoltre, considera il downtime del traffico e pianifica la migrazione in momenti di bassa attività, minimizzando l'impatto sui visitatori. Quando tutto è pronto, si può passare alla fase vera e propria del trasferimento dei dati.

Check e Backup: Il Primo Scudo di Protezione

Avviare una migrazione senza avere un piano di backup è come navigare in mare aperto senza una bussola. Uno dei consigli degli esperti di Duplicator è di verificare la coerenza del backup passando in rassegna dettagliatamente tutti i file e il database. Questo processo può sembrare lungo, ma assicura che ogni elemento critico del tuo sito sia al sicuro. Ricorda che un backup efficace non include solo i contenuti visibili, ma anche elementi cruciali come il file .htaccess, che può determinare il corretto funzionamento dei permalink.

Strumenti e Plug-in per Migrare WordPress Senza Downtime

Quando si parla di migrazione, la scelta degli strumenti giusti può fare la differenza tra una transizione fluida e un incubo tecnologico. Duplicator, ad esempio, è un plugin popolare che permette di creare un pacchetto del sito esistente, facilitando il trasferimento su un nuovo host con pochi clic. Altri strumenti come All-in-One WP Migration offrono un'interfaccia intuitiva "drag & drop", rendendo l'esperienza accessibile anche a chi non è esperto. Migrate Guru, tramite l'uso di server cloud esterni, gestisce siti di grandi dimensioni, mentre WPvivid Backup & Migration supporta il trasferimento senza interruzioni. Scegliere l'utensile più adatto dipende dalle specifiche del sito e dal livello di comfort con la tecnologia. Hai mai pensato di quanto sia cruciale una migrazione senza intoppi? Gli strumenti giusti possono ridurre notevolmente i rischi, garantendo che il tuo sito mantenga la sua integrità e la sua efficienza durante l'intero processo.

Duplicator: Una Scelta Popolare

Duplicator è spesso la prima scelta per molti per la sua semplicità ed efficacia. Immagina di poter eseguire una migrazione in pochi semplici passaggi: crea un pacchetto, caricalo sul nuovo server, e voilà! Il plugin fornisce anche opzioni pro avanzate, come backup schedulati e supporto per reti multisito, per una copertura completa. Gli utenti apprezzano la sua affidabilità, specie quando si tratta di cloni e backup su cloud. Non dimenticare di controllare periodicamente la documentazione ufficiale per sfruttare al massimo ogni funzionalità aggiornata che il plugin può offrirti.

Pianificazione dei DNS per Evitare Disservizi

La gestione dei DNS è una componente critica di qualsiasi migrazione senza downtime. Quando si è pronti per il passaggio finale, aggiornare correttamente i record DNS è cruciale per ridurre al minimo i tempi di propagazione. Un trucco comune è abbassare il TTL (Time To Live) dei DNS giorni prima del trasferimento, in modo che eventuali modifiche si propaghino più rapidamente. Una volta conclusa la migrazione, verifica la nuova configurazione con strumenti come WhatsMyDNS per assicurarti che ogni cambiamento sia attivo. Secondo WP Engine, pianificando il cambio DNS in orari di bassa affluenza, si ottimizza il processo e si garantisce che il passaggio alla nuova infrastruttura sia percepito il meno possibile dagli utenti finali.

Test del Sito Migrato Mediante File Hosts Locale

Verificare che tutto funzioni correttamente sul nuovo server prima di completare la migrazione pubblica è essenziale per evitare problematiche. La modifica del file hosts locale permette di testare il sito sul nuovo hosting senza alterare l'esperienza utente. Aggiungendo l'IP del nuovo server al file hosts del tuo computer insieme al dominio, il tuo browser indirizzerà le richieste al nuovo host. Questa tecnica ti consente di controllare layout, funzionalità e velocità del sito prima che diventi visibile agli utenti, garantendo così un'experience senza interruzioni. È come fare una prova generale dietro le quinte prima dell'evento principale.

Errore da Evitare Durante la Migrazione

Tra gli errori più comuni post-migrazione ci sono link rotti e risorse mancanti, spesso derivanti da URL non aggiornati nel database. Strumenti come Better Search Replace sono essenziali per effettuare ricerche e sostituzioni nel database, assicurando che tutti i link e le risorse siano correttamente allineati al nuovo ambiente. Un altro errore comune è dimenticare di copiare o aggiornare il file .htaccess, causando errori 404 sulle pagine interne. Controllare le impostazioni dei permalink può salvarti da mal di testa futuri. Infine, mai sottovalutare l'importanza del file wp-config.php: un suo errore può rendere il sito inaccessibile a livello di database. Seguire rigorosamente queste precauzioni ti aiuterà a salvaguardare la tua migrazione da inconvenienti comuni e a garantire un processo più pulito e lineare.

Conclusioni

La migrazione di un sito WordPress senza downtime rappresenta una sfida, ma seguendo una checklist ben definita e utilizzando gli strumenti adeguati, è un obiettivo raggiungibile. Prepara attentamente il tuo nuovo ambiente, scegli i giusti plugin per semplificare il processo e verifica ogni aspetto del sito sul nuovo server prima di procedere. Queste pratiche, combinate con una corretta gestione dei DNS e un'attenzione ai dettagli, possono trasformare la migrazione in un'esperienza priva di stress sia per te che per i tuoi utenti. Se sei pronto a portare il tuo sito al livello successivo senza intoppi, metti in pratica questi consigli e vedrai i risultati concreti. Per ulteriori informazioni su come ottimizzare al meglio le tue operazioni digitali, continua a seguire i nostri articoli e approfondimenti.

FAQ

Quali sono i migliori plugin per migrare WordPress senza downtime?

I migliori plugin per migrare WordPress senza downtime includono Duplicator, All-in-One WP Migration, Migrate Guru e WPvivid Backup & Migration. Ognuno offre funzionalità uniche, quindi la scelta dipende dalle specifiche esigenze del tuo sito, come la dimensione e il livello di modifica richiesto.

Come posso ridurre al minimo il downtime durante una migrazione?

Per ridurre il downtime, pianifica la migrazione in periodi di basso traffico e abbassa il TTL dei DNS. Utilizza strumenti di test sul nuovo server tramite il file hosts per verificare che tutto funzioni correttamente prima del go-live, e aggiorna i record DNS in modo tempestivo.

È possibile eseguire una migrazione manuale senza interrompere il servizio?

Sì, è possibile migrare manualmente senza downtime seguendo una checklist dettagliata e verificando ogni passaggio accuratamente. Effettua backup completi, prepara l'ambiente di destinazione e usa il file hosts per testare il sito prima di aggiornare i DNS.

I link rotti sono spesso causati da percorsi assoluti lasciati invariati nel database. Utilizzare plugin come Better Search Replace per aggiornare questi URL è una pratica comune per correggere questo problema rapidamente.

È necessario mantenere attivo il vecchio hosting dopo la migrazione?

È raccomandato mantenere attivo il vecchio hosting per qualche giorno dopo la migrazione per avere un fallback in caso di errori o omissioni. Inoltre, permette di recuperare eventuali email ricevute durante la propagazione dei DNS.